Description of the problem | Owner's manual states that motion of the power tailgate can be stopped by pressing any tailgate button. "if you press the button again while the power tailgate is moving, it will stop." (pages from manual attached as pdf.) dealer also told me this. This is a lie. The tailgate does not stop until it reaches the full upward position, or until its upward motion hits an obstacle (e. G. Garage door) and reverses direction. Honda lied. After complaining to dealer, i was informed this important safety feature was removed from the 2019 pilot; yet it is in the manual multile times on multiple pages. Consequently, the vehicle is useless to me; i cannot use the power tailgate while the vehicle is parked in my garage. I want honda to buy back the vehicle from me or issue a firmware update that restores this safety feature. |
